Abstract:
A data processing system (S) is configured so as mutually register transmission destinations between devices performing communication. In addition, the data processing system (S) performs a predetermined communication procedure for communicating predetermined information to transition to a communication connection state establishing a mutual communication connection, and in the communication connection state, performs intermittent periodic communication every predetermined interval, where the communication connection state is maintained while periodic communication is maintained, and the communication connection state is released in a case of the periodic communication being interrupted, and in the state in which the communication connection state is released, controls the allowance of transition to the communication connection state again, according to a change state of contents of the predetermined information sent upon transitioning to the communication connection state, and the presence of a transmission destination recorded.
